晓甘泉GPTs LV
发表于 2025-4-8 12:25:18
以下是使用 DeepSeek 模型的一般步骤:
1. 了解 DeepSeek 模型
DeepSeek 是字节跳动研发的一系列语言模型,具有强大的语言理解和生成能力。它有不同的版本,如 DeepSeek Coder 用于代码相关任务,DeepSeek LLM 用于通用自然语言处理任务等。
2. 通过官方平台使用
注册并登录:访问 DeepSeek 模型的官方平台,按照指引完成注册和登录。
使用界面:在官方提供的交互界面中,你可以看到输入框。在输入框中输入你想要询问的问题、指令或者文本内容。
获取结果:点击提交按钮后,模型会对输入内容进行处理,并在界面上返回相应的回答。
3. 通过 API 调用使用
申请 API 权限
访问 DeepSeek 官方网站,查找 API 相关的申请入口,按照要求填写相关信息申请 API 使用权限。
安装必要的库
如果你使用 Python 进行调用,可能需要安装相应的 HTTP 请求库,如`requests`。可以使用以下命令进行安装:
```bash
pip install requests
```
编写调用代码
以下是一个简单的 Python 示例代码,展示如何调用 DeepSeek API:
```python
import requests
import json
替换为你的 API 密钥和 API 地址
api_key = "YOUR_API_KEY"
api_url = "YOUR_API_URL"
输入的文本
input_text = "你好,介绍一下自己。"
构建请求头
headers = {
"ContentType": "application/json",
"Authorization": f"Bearer {api_key}"
}
构建请求体
data = {
"input": input_text
}
发送 POST 请求
response = requests.post(api_url, headers=headers, data=json.dumps(data))
解析响应
if response.status_code == 200:
result = response.json()
print(result["output"])
else:
print(f"请求失败,状态码: {response.status_code},错误信息: {response.text}")
```
4. 本地部署使用
下载模型:从官方渠道下载 DeepSeek 模型的相关文件。
配置环境:安装必要的深度学习框架,如 PyTorch 等,并确保版本与模型兼容。
编写推理代码:使用深度学习框架加载模型,并编写代码实现输入文本的推理,以下是一个简单示例:
```python
import torch
from transformers import AutoTokenizer, AutoModelForCausalLM
加载分词器和模型
tokenizer = AutoTokenizer.from_pretrained("path/to/your/model")
model = AutoModelForCausalLM.from_pretrained("path/to/your/model")
输入文本
input_text = "请介绍一下你自己。"
input_ids = tokenizer.encode(input_text, return_tensors="pt")
生成输出
output = model.generate(input_ids)
output_text = tokenizer.decode(output[0], skip_special_tokens=True)
print(output_text)
```
需要注意的是,具体的使用方式和细节可能会根据模型的更新和官方政策有所变化,使用时要参考官方文档进行操作。 |
|